SHES STILL ALIVE BUT............

Posted by Lauri on May 01, 2003 at 06:04:02:

Okay, I have done everything I know and everything that all you guys have suggested and she has managed to still be alive today. But, I have to get her to eat, I came to the conclusion that parasites were the cause of her not pooping (not impactation), with the help of fluids and baths, liquid calcuim and baby food she started pooping enough to know that it wasn't impactation but the parasites (which was medicated) that was making her so sick. Problem now is that she is so weak now that she wont eat and I don't seem to be getting enough in her to make her any better. Everyday I give her pedialyte (as much as she will take from a syringe) do the same with baby food. Just the other day though I found a emergecy kit for malnouished and dehydrated reptiles, its suppose to give them what it takes to get them back up, the maker of the product is Fluker Farms, does anyone know anything about this product? Please let me know if you do and please please let me know anymore suggestions on getting her better.
